## Welcome aboard: themes and releases

Hey! Quick context: the Marletto admin dashboard got dark-mode support last quarter, and theme assets now ship as a separate bundle. As release manager, you cut both bundles together — mismatched versions cause the dreaded gray-on-gray screen. Release signing happens in the Opaline vault, and to open it you'll use the recovery passphrase below.

recovery phrase for yahap-faduf: sorion-kasath-briath-gorius-ulaael-zorvan-aldiel-quenwyn-casdor-framir-julwyn-novvan-zorox

## Support

This repo holds the postmortem and follow-ups for the March stale-cache incident in Crispvane (short version: the edge cache kept serving week-old pricing because the purge fanout silently dropped messages). Action items are tracked in the issues tab; three of seven are still open. If you're picking one up for the sync, comment on the issue first so we don't double up. For context or war stories, email the incident owner.

escalation mailbox, bagap-kawef: zorox@zemvarcorp.internal

**Postmortem timeline — Farelight pricing experiment**

14:22 — On-call paged after checkout conversions dropped sharply on the Farelight platform. Investigation showed the ticket-pricing experiment had begun serving the treatment price to 100% of traffic instead of the intended 10% split, due to a misconfigured rollout flag pushed earlier that afternoon. Experiment was halted at 14:41 and prices reverted. The deploy responsible was identified by the token recorded below.

session token of fadug-hahap = htk3_554